Hidden Fine Tuning In The Quark Sector Of Little Higgs Models

arXiv:1102.4010

Abstract

In Little Higgs models a collective symmetry prevents the higgs from acquiring a quadratically divergent mass at one loop. We have previously shown that the couplings in the Littlest Higgs model introduced to give the top quark a mass do not naturally respect the collective symmetry. We extend our previous work showing that the problem is generic: it arises from the fact that the would be collective symmetry of any one top quark mass term is broken by gauge interactions.

Talk given at the 35th International Conference of High Energy Physics - ICHEP2010, July 22-28, 2010, Paris France
